versions.cmake 8.06 KB
Newer Older
1
superbuild_set_revision(boost
T.J. Corona's avatar
T.J. Corona committed
2 3
  URL     "https://www.paraview.org/files/dependencies/boost_1_66_0.tar.bz2"
  URL_MD5 b2dfbd6c717be4a7bb2d88018eaccf75)
4

5
# XXX: When updating this, update the version number in CMakeLists.txt as well.
6 7 8 9
#
# The current version of ParaView is version 5.6.0
#
# + commit c1693e068ac618ee16c28bf1ba3a0abfe3a48f90 which fixes the pixmap size for
10
# Qt 5.12.0.
11 12 13 14 15
#
# + commit 5331d6cbf25f5d2e0efaa81a7c59f52eb6af284c which allows derived
# applications to override ParaView's reader factory
#
# These updates are kept on a custom branch on Haocheng's gitlab.
16
#set(paraview_revision "6cccdcfdf885a99009a72468fdfa29dbb696984b")
17

18 19 20 21
if (USE_PARAVIEW_master)
  set(paraview_revision origin/master)
endif ()
superbuild_set_revision(paraview
22 23 24 25
  #GIT_REPOSITORY "https://gitlab.kitware.com/paraview/paraview.git"
  #GIT_TAG        "${paraview_revision}")
  GIT_REPOSITORY "https://gitlab.kitware.com/haocheng.liu/paraview.git"
  GIT_TAG        "fix-icon-pixmap-size-based-5-6-0")
26

27
superbuild_set_revision(vtkonly
28
  GIT_REPOSITORY "https://gitlab.kitware.com/vtk/vtk.git"
29
  GIT_TAG        "v8.2.0")
30

31
superbuild_set_selectable_source(cmb
32
  SELECT 6.1.0
33
    GIT_REPOSITORY  "https://gitlab.kitware.com/cmb/cmb.git"
34
    GIT_TAG         "v6.1.0"
35
  SELECT git CUSTOMIZABLE DEFAULT
36 37 38 39 40
    GIT_REPOSITORY  "https://gitlab.kitware.com/cmb/cmb.git"
    GIT_TAG         "origin/master"
  SELECT source CUSTOMIZABLE
    SOURCE_DIR "source-cmb")

Ben Boeckel's avatar
Ben Boeckel committed
41
superbuild_set_selectable_source(smtk
42
  SELECT 3.1.0
43
    GIT_REPOSITORY  "https://gitlab.kitware.com/cmb/smtk.git"
44
    GIT_TAG         "v3.1.0"
45
  SELECT git CUSTOMIZABLE DEFAULT
46 47 48 49
    GIT_REPOSITORY  "https://gitlab.kitware.com/cmb/smtk.git"
    GIT_TAG         "origin/master"
  SELECT source CUSTOMIZABLE
    SOURCE_DIR "source-smtk")
50

51 52 53
superbuild_set_revision(cmbworkflows
  GIT_REPOSITORY "https://gitlab.kitware.com/cmb/simulation-workflows.git"
  GIT_TAG        origin/master)
54

55 56 57 58
superbuild_set_revision(hdf5
  URL     "https://www.paraview.org/files/dependencies/hdf5-1.10.3.tar.bz2"
  URL_MD5 56c5039103c51a40e493b43c504ce982)

59 60 61 62
superbuild_set_revision(libarchive
  URL https://www.libarchive.org/downloads/libarchive-3.3.3.tar.gz
  URL_MD5 4038e366ca5b659dae3efcc744e72120)

63
superbuild_set_revision(vxl
64 65 66
# VXL master branch @ May 29, 2018
GIT_REPOSITORY "https://github.com/vxl/vxl"
GIT_TAG 4df45773ea8a74d3560b55a05d5fbb2f76741aac)
67

68
# Use opencv from Thu Oct 6 13:40:33 2016 +0000
69
superbuild_set_revision(opencv
70
  # https://github.com/opencv/opencv.git
71 72
  URL     "http://www.computationalmodelbuilder.org/files/dependencies/opencv-dd379ec9fddc1a1886766cf85844a6e18d38c4f1.tar.bz2"
  URL_MD5 19bbd14ed1bd741beccd6d19e444552f)
73

74 75
# Use the tweaked cmake build of zeromq
superbuild_set_revision(zeromq
TJ Corona's avatar
TJ Corona committed
76 77 78
  # https://github.com/robertmaynard/zeromq4-x.git
  URL     "http://www.computationalmodelbuilder.org/files/dependencies/zeromq4-6d787cf69da6c69550e85a45be1bee1eb0e1c415.tar.bz2"
  URL_MD5 26790786e01a1732a8acf723b99712ba)
79

80
# Use remus from Fri Sep 1 15:56:16 2017 +0000
81
superbuild_set_revision(remus
82
  GIT_REPOSITORY "https://gitlab.kitware.com/cmb/remus.git"
83
  GIT_TAG        85355887b0da9d8b81bf1de999ba3a0f3ea7eb80)
84

85
superbuild_set_revision(gdal
TJ Corona's avatar
TJ Corona committed
86
  # https://github.com/judajake/gdal-svn.git
87 88
  URL     "http://www.computationalmodelbuilder.org/files/dependencies/gdal-98353693d6f1d607954220b2f8b040375e3d1744.tar.bz2"
  URL_MD5 5aa285dcc856f98ce44020ae1ae192cb)
89

90
superbuild_set_revision(eigen
91 92 93 94 95
#  # https://bitbucket.org/eigen/eigen/get/034b6c3e1017.zip
#  URL "http://www.computationalmodelbuilder.org/files/dependencies/eigen-eigen-034b6c3e1017.zip"
#  URL_MD5 a2626b3815fa9b0982b4bd8d52583895)
GIT_REPOSITORY "https://github.com/eigenteam/eigen-git-mirror"
GIT_TAG 8b2c28cc4e52c62cbfd457fd94bdf1e91b4f9603)
96

97
superbuild_set_revision(moab
98 99 100
  # https://bitbucket.org/fathomteam/moab.git
  URL     "http://www.computationalmodelbuilder.org/files/dependencies/moab-6425a480ffe8e08b96453618fc5530e08e68ae8a.tar.bz2"
  URL_MD5 5946a405cddce972d54044fca6c87b11)
101

102
superbuild_set_revision(triangle
103
  # https://github.com/robertmaynard/triangle.git
104
  URL     "https://www.paraview.org/files/dependencies/triangle-4c20820448cdfa27f968cfd7cb33ea5b9426ad91.tar.bz2"
105
  URL_MD5 9a016bc90f1cdff441c75ceb53741b11)
106

107
superbuild_set_revision(pythondiskcache
108 109
  URL      "https://files.pythonhosted.org/packages/1b/18/ef9b2748bfadc2035d20076869db2dd5d4e22858dd819776bc8f488ec152/diskcache-3.1.0.tar.gz"
  URL_HASH SHA256=96cd1be1240257167a090794cce45db02ecf39d20b7a062580299b42107690ac
110 111 112
)

superbuild_set_revision(pythongirderclient
113 114
  URL      "https://files.pythonhosted.org/packages/42/49/a8772bc89b348b0a41e2d583a6aa04d4d9db21a3568a7df17d68029ebb84/girder-client-2.4.0.tar.gz"
  URL_HASH SHA256=1a9c882b8bce2e8233f572a4df9565c678e5614993e6606cdff04251532cddcb
115 116
)

117 118 119 120
superbuild_set_revision(pythonrequests
  URL     "https://pypi.python.org/packages/source/r/requests/requests-2.9.1.tar.gz"
  URL_MD5 0b7f480d19012ec52bab78292efd976d)

121
superbuild_set_revision(pythonrequeststoolbelt
122 123
  URL      "https://files.pythonhosted.org/packages/86/f9/e80fa23edca6c554f1994040064760c12b51daff54b55f9e379e899cd3d4/requests-toolbelt-0.8.0.tar.gz"
  URL_HASH SHA256=f6a531936c6fa4c6cfce1b9c10d5c4f498d16528d2a54a22ca00011205a187b5
124
)
Ben Boeckel's avatar
Ben Boeckel committed
125

126
superbuild_set_revision(pybind11
127
  # https://github.com/pybind/pybind11.git
128 129
  URL     "http://www.computationalmodelbuilder.org/files/dependencies/pybind11-97784dad3e518ccb415d5db57ff9b933495d9024.tar.bz2"
  URL_MD5 3e20adc18562f482b86bebaed19c55d2)
130

Ben Boeckel's avatar
Ben Boeckel committed
131
superbuild_set_revision(ftgl
132
  # https://github.com/ulrichard/ftgl.git
133
  URL     "https://www.paraview.org/files/dependencies/ftgl-dfd7c9f0dee7f0059d5784f3a71118ae5c0afff4.tar.bz2"
134
  URL_MD5 16e54c7391f449c942f3f12378db238f)
Ben Boeckel's avatar
Ben Boeckel committed
135

136
superbuild_set_revision(paraviewwebvisualizer
137
  URL     "https://www.paraview.org/files/dependencies/visualizer-2.0.12.tar.gz"
138 139 140
  URL_MD5 56e7e241ea6ad66b44469fc3186f47d6)

superbuild_set_revision(paraviewweblightviz
141
  URL     "https://www.paraview.org/files/dependencies/light-viz-1.16.1.tar.gz"
142
  URL_MD5 9ac1937cf07ae57bf85c3240f921679a)
143

T.J. Corona's avatar
T.J. Corona committed
144 145 146 147 148
superbuild_set_revision(protobuf
  GIT_REPOSITORY "https://github.com/protocolbuffers/protobuf"
  GIT_TAG 2.7.0
  SOURCE_SUBDIR cmake)

T.J. Corona's avatar
T.J. Corona committed
149 150 151 152
superbuild_set_revision(pyarc
  GIT_REPOSITORY "git@kwgitlab.kitware.com:bob.obara/PyARC.git"
  GIT_TAG        reorganization)

153
superbuild_set_revision(cmbusersguide
Alvaro Sanchez's avatar
Alvaro Sanchez committed
154
  URL     "https://media.readthedocs.org/pdf/cmb/master/cmb.pdf")
155 156

superbuild_set_revision(smtkusersguide
Alvaro Sanchez's avatar
Alvaro Sanchez committed
157
  URL     "https://media.readthedocs.org/pdf/smtk/latest/smtk.pdf")
158

159
# Use json from Wed Mar 20 21:03:30 2019 +0100
160
superbuild_set_revision(nlohmannjson
161 162
  URL     "http://www.computationalmodelbuilder.org/files/dependencies/json-295732a81780378c62d1c095078b4634dac8ec28.tar.bz2"
  URL_MD5 2113211f84a0b01c1c70900285c81e2c)
163

164 165 166
superbuild_set_revision(meshkit
  SOURCE_DIR "${CMAKE_CURRENT_LIST_DIR}/meshkit")

T.J. Corona's avatar
T.J. Corona committed
167 168 169 170
superbuild_set_revision(rggsession
  GIT_REPOSITORY "https://gitlab.kitware.com/cmb/plugins/rgg-session"
  GIT_TAG        master)

171 172 173
superbuild_set_revision(smtkresourcemanagerstate
  GIT_REPOSITORY "https://gitlab.kitware.com/cmb/plugins/read-and-write-resource-manager-state.git"
  GIT_TAG        ff5aa02621c0c011d72e4bdc8c4f85c250a88f0f)
174 175 176 177

superbuild_set_revision(smtkprojectmanager
  GIT_REPOSITORY "https://gitlab.kitware.com/cmb/plugins/project-manager.git"
  GIT_TAG        master)
178 179 180 181

superbuild_set_revision(pegtl
  GIT_REPOSITORY "https://github.com/taocpp/PEGTL.git"
  GIT_TAG        2.7.1)
182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199 200 201 202 203 204 205

if (APPLE)
  set(capstone_file "Capstone_MacOsX_V912_Git_37e7ecd9b.dmg")
  set(capstone_md5 d7d64e784864295282e487930b4aafee)
elseif (NOT WIN32)
  set(capstone_file "Capstone_Redhat_7_6_V912_Git_37e7ecd.tar.gz")
  set(capstone_md5 5ecfd45eaa7b9b8109e72aa6fcfc0844)
endif ()

superbuild_set_revision(capstone
  URL "file://${KW_SHARE}/Projects/CMB/dependencies/Capstone-9.1.2/${capstone_file}"
  URL_MD5 "${capstone_md5}")

if (APPLE)
  set(cubit_file "Cubit-15.2-Mac64.dmg")
  set(cubit_md5 2bf9dedc8029b32040f06414ba3b88f9)
elseif (NOT WIN32)
  set(cubit_file "Cubit-15.2-Lin64.tar")
  set(cubit_md5 4f2cb33ac8eae693fdc289bc4ef172f4)
endif ()

superbuild_set_revision(cubit
  URL "file://${KW_SHARE}/Projects/CMB/dependencies/Cubit-15.2/${cubit_file}"
  URL_MD5 "${cubit_md5}")